Bright Blaze

The male's voice grew from a spiteful hiss into a roar powerful enough to match the firestorm he had at his beck and call.

"Do you think us too weak to fight? Too meek to defend our own? You thought you made us fangless? We chose to play nice. We bowed for your sakes. But as long as one ember burns, you will never break us! Flame take you!"

The fire seemed to have a soul of its own – one tempered by fury, determination and righteous anger – that gave the otherwise wild and unfettered elements a singular purpose.

Even from a distance, the heat felt like an impenetrable wall keeping foes at bay. Where Flame raged, naught but blood, ashes and discarded iron remained.
